Shaker Doors: The Safest Choice for Resale
Shaker doors consistently rank as the top-performing option among kitchen cupboard door styles for resale.
Why Shaker Doors Perform So Well
- Classic, recognizable design
- Works in both modern and traditional homes
- Rarely feels outdated
For homeowners prioritizing resale flexibility, shaker doors offer the lowest design risk.
Slim Shaker Doors: A Modern Upgrade with Resale Safety
Slim shaker doors combine the familiarity of shaker design with a lighter, more contemporary look.
They appeal to buyers who want something current without moving too far from classic styles.
Best Resale Scenarios for Slim Shaker Doors
- Urban and suburban homes
- Mid-range to upper-mid-range properties
- Homes marketed as move-in ready
Flat Panel Doors: Strong in the Right Market
Flat panel doors can perform very well for resale—but only in the right context.
When Flat Panel Doors Work for Resale
- Modern or contemporary homes
- Urban markets with design-focused buyers
- Kitchens with neutral colors and finishes
Potential Resale Limitations
- Less flexible in traditional homes
- Can feel too minimal for some buyers
Raised Panel and Decorative Doors: Higher Risk for Resale
While raised panel doors appeal to some buyers, they generally have narrower resale appeal.
Why Decorative Doors Can Limit Buyer Pool
- Strong traditional styling
- Can feel dated in modern markets
- Harder for buyers to personalize
Finish and Color Matter as Much as Door Style
Even the best cupboard styles door can underperform if paired with the wrong finish.
Resale-Friendly Finish Guidelines
- Matte or satin finishes over high-gloss
- Neutral colors like white, greige, and soft gray
- Consistent finishes across the kitchen
